Benefits of LED Lighting for Business Efficiency and Cost Savings

LED lighting offers numerous benefits that enhance business efficiency and generate cost savings. First, LEDs consume significantly less energy than traditional bulbs. This reduction can lead to lower electricity bills. For many businesses, energy expenses can be one of the largest operational costs. By switching to LED lighting, companies can experience a more sustainable approach to their energy consumption.

Longevity is another key factor. LEDs typically last ten times longer than standard incandescent bulbs. This extended lifespan results in reduced maintenance costs. There are fewer replacements needed, which saves both time and labor. However, it’s essential to ensure that installation is done correctly. Poor installation can sometimes negate these benefits.

The quality of light produced by LEDs also plays a significant role. They provide bright, clear illumination that can improve workplace productivity. Employees often feel more energized and focused in well-lit environments. Yet, it is important to consider natural light as well. A blend of natural and artificial lighting may yield the best results. Businesses might need to rethink their entire lighting strategy to capitalize on these advantages effectively.

Impact of LED Lighting on Energy Consumption: Statistics and Outcomes

LED lighting has a remarkable impact on energy consumption. Studies show that switching to LED can reduce energy use by 50-70% compared to traditional lighting. This reduction translates to significant cost savings over time. For businesses, lower energy bills mean higher profit margins.

Moreover, the longevity of LED lights adds to their appeal. They can last up to 25,000 hours, far exceeding fluorescents or incandescents. Fewer replacements lead to reduced waste and lower maintenance costs. However, the initial investment can be daunting for some businesses.

Education is crucial. Understanding the long-term benefits may help in overcoming hesitations. It’s important to consider the overall impact on operational efficiency. Even small changes can lead to impressive results over time. Adopting LED lighting is a step towards sustainability that reflects a commitment to both the environment and financial responsibility.

Comparative Lifespan of LED vs. Traditional Lighting Fixtures

When it comes to lighting solutions, the lifespan of fixtures can significantly impact your business's bottom line. Traditional incandescent bulbs typically last around 1,000 hours. In contrast, LED fixtures shine bright for an impressive 25,000 to 50,000 hours. This is a major factor for businesses aiming for efficiency and longevity. Reports from the U.S. Department of Energy indicate that switching to LED can reduce energy usage by up to 75%.

Moreover, the durability of LED lights means they require fewer replacements over time. This is crucial in a business environment where downtime can lead to lost productivity. While the initial investment in LED technology may be higher, the long-term savings on replacement costs and energy can justify that expense. Some studies suggest that over their lifespan, LED lighting can save up to $80 per bulb in energy and maintenance costs.

However, not all LED products are created equal. Lower-quality LEDs can underperform and not achieve their promised lifespan. Business owners need to carefully consider the specifications of the fixtures they choose. It's essential to look at reliability ratings and expected lifetime metrics. Some variations in performance may be due to operational conditions, such as temperature and humidity. Understanding these factors can help businesses make informed decisions.

The Role of LED Lighting in Enhancing Workplace Productivity

The role of LED lighting in enhancing workplace productivity is significant.
Studies show that the right lighting can improve employee focus. A well-lit environment reduces eyestrain. This leads to less distraction and higher efficiency. Bright, even lighting boosts morale. Employees feel more energized and engaged in their work.

Moreover, LED lights are adjustable. Different tasks require different lighting. Task lighting can help with concentration for detailed work. Changing the color temperature can influence mood. Warmer tones create a relaxed atmosphere, while cooler tones are energizing. This flexibility is essential for diverse workspaces.

Companies may overlook the impact of lighting. Poor lighting can lead to fatigue. Employees may find it hard to concentrate in dim areas. Regular assessments can help identify these issues. Investing in proper LED lighting brings long-term benefits. Enhanced productivity often leads to better results.

Environmental Benefits of Choosing LED Lighting for Business Sustainability

Switching to LED lighting presents significant environmental benefits for businesses. LEDs consume less energy than traditional lighting. This reduction leads to lower greenhouse gas emissions. Companies can contribute to sustainability simply by changing their bulbs. It’s an immediate step toward reducing their carbon footprint.

Another advantage is the lifespan of LED lights. They last significantly longer than conventional bulbs. This longevity means fewer replacements and less waste in landfills. However, the initial investment can be daunting for some businesses. It requires careful budgeting to balance long-term savings against upfront costs.

Many organizations overlook the recycling aspect of LED lights. While they are more efficient, improper disposal can be an issue. It is essential to establish proper recycling practices. Glass-Bead Blasting

Abrasive media blasting is an excellent way to remove old paint, rust, and increase the paint/powder adhesion. Glass beads produce a much smoother and brighter finish than angular abrasives; leaving the part clean yet without any dimensional change. Chemically inert and environmentally friendly, we can recycle our beads approximately 30 times; making them a more preferred method of metal cleaning or surface finishing.

Advantages to Glass Bead Blasting are many. Glass bead blast media is used when a project is needing rough surfaces need to become smooth for applications of coatings such as paint. It is typically used to clean paint and rust from a product surface without deforming the surface it is being used on. Burn-Off Oven

From fixing paint mistakes (someone else’s of course) to simply cleaning our paint line hooks, our burn-off oven is put to good use. After a quick burn-off, a little clean up, and a fresh coat of paint, your parts will look better than new.

Why does our Burn-Off Oven work so well? Because super heating the air around parts turns the materials into ashes. From paint and powder coatings to rubber and machining oils, high temps do the job without degrading the integrity of the part.

Masking

Masking is a vital part of producing high quality products. We have die-cut masking patterns to protect machined surfaces as well as a wide range of plugs and caps to protect threaded holes and bolts. We provide permanent and temporary masking.

Masking allows the selected sections of a product to be protected from a fabrication or finishing service. This can be with both chemicals when etching and tapes, paints when only finishing just a section of the product. Masking is great in aiding the customization process of a project.

Screen Printing

Screen printing is a photographic process that transfers artwork onto a porous nylon screen which allows colored ink to flow through the screen and be deposited on an aluminum or plastic component. We can generally have just about any design created onto a screen for your parts.
